FACT 1: Chew Your Food
CHEW it ...CHEW it....CHEW it.....Chew your food until it is like baby food.
Why? ...Because
Digestion begins in the mouth.
The food needs to be as mushy as possible before it gets to the stomach. Digestive juices in the stomach will work on the food some more to make the particles as tiny as possible so that they can enter into the blood stream. Then they will be taken to feed the cells in your big toe…your little finger, under your arm pit……everywhere!

FACT 3: Eat Different Amounts of Food
How can I remember what foods I should eat 'a lot, some or a little of' ?
Where do they come from?
How much should we eat of them?
Why?
A lot of — These are foods that come from the earth, e.g. fruits and vegetables. We often refer to these as the rainbow foods as they are very colourful.
They are helpful to cleanse the body and provide it with energy. Individually, they don’t contain huge amounts of energy but they are very good for your body.
Some of — These foods come mainly from animals i.e. meats and dairy. Animals have larger energy stores in their body which allows them to move from one place to another.
These foods contain raw materials needed by the body for growth, strong muscles, strong bones, healing and brain power!
A little of — Foods that have been manufactured by men and women usually come in packages. They can contain unnaturally high amounts of fats, sugar and salt (e.g. cakes, lollies, ice-cream).
If we eat too many of these types of 'treat' foods it can create health problems like tooth decay; poor digestion, skin troubles and lack of concentration.
